About The Role

We're looking for a compassionate and skilled Support Worker to join our Accommodation Services team. You'll assist clients with high support needs, including those using wheelchairs and requiring medical support, helping them live with dignity and independence. The role involves personal care, daily living support, and promoting autonomy within shared living environments.

Benefits
  • SCHAD's Award Level 2 Pay rates from $34.58 – $37.73 (base rate) or $43.23 - $47.16 (casual rate)
  • Salary packaging + meal/entertainment card (if eligible)
  • Flexible roster with shift work, weekends, public holidays & sleepovers
  • Option to purchase extra annual leave (if eligible)
  • Fitness Passport access for you & family
  • Ongoing training & professional development
  • Annual flu vaccination
Duties
  • Provide personal care and daily living support
  • Assist with manual handling and use of aids
  • Support clients with complex needs and medical requirements
  • Foster independence and inclusion in shared living environments
  • Build positive relationships with clients and families
  • Manage challenging situations with empathy and professionalism
Essential Skills and Experience
  • Experience supporting high-needs disability clients
  • Confidence in manual handling and use of aids
  • Strong communication and problem-solving skills
  • Flexibility for varied shifts and rostered work
  • Basic Microsoft Office skills (Word & Outlook)
  • Current Driver's Licence, Working With Children Check, NSW NDIS Worker Screening Check, and National Police Check
Desirable
  • Certificate III or IV in Disability Support (or equivalent)
  • Knowledge of NDIA processes
